Household Income in Lostock Junction ONS 2023

The average total household income in Lostock Junction is approximately £46,982 a year before tax, 15%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£35,260.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Lostock Junction ONS 2025

There are approximately 1,421 active businesses based in Lostock Junction, around 44 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 38 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Lostock Junction

Of the 14,304 households in and around Lostock Junction, 72% are owned, 12% are socially rented and 16%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.

Owned 72% Social rented 12% Private rented 16%

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Lostock Junction.
